WOW!!! what happend to that mini , did he run out of breaks or somthing???

mikie

Went too fast into 7 and got sideways. Slid into the inside of 7 and wheels dug in into the dirt.

You don't flip if you run out of brakes. And in Tremblant most of the places where you could run out of brakes have lots of runoff. If you go out you just collect a lot of gravel.

WOW!!! what happend to that mini , did he run out of breaks or somthing???He lifted in Corner 7 and got sideways (a.k.a., trailing throttle oversteer). He then slid up over the curbing on the inside of the corner and onto the grass, then slowly rolled over onto the roof.

Lesson 1: don't lift
Lesson 2: if you must go off, straighten the car first

Sliding sideways on a soft surface like grass is a recipe for rollover.
